Traditional Cretan Nights
- Experience the authentic spirit of Crete at traditional Cretan nights, featuring live music, folk dancing, and mouth-watering local cuisine.
 - These events usually take place in rustic villages or historic sites, adding to their charm.
 - Don’t miss the opportunity to try some traditional Cretan dishes, such as kalitsounia (small pies) and tsikoudia (a type of raki).

Outdoor Concerts and Movies
- Enjoy live music under the stars at outdoor concerts held in historic sites, such as ancient theaters or castle courtyards.
 - In the summer months, many villages and towns screen open-air movies, usually with a Greek or international theme.
 - Bring a blanket, snacks, and comfortable shoes to make the most of these unique experiences.
